The ribs are 12 pairs of curved, flat bones that form the thoracic cage or rib cage, the bony structure that shapes the thoracic cavity and protects various organs. The rib cage is a bony structure made of ribs, the sternum (breastbone), and thoracic vertebrae. Each rib consists of a head, neck, and a shaft.
